Spalletti: We're The Team To Beat
(Soccer365.com) Roma coach Luciano Spalletti believes "the wind has changed" in Italy after watching his side win the Supercoppa with a 1-0 win over Internazionale.
Italy midfielder Daniele De Rossi scored the only goal from the penalty spot as the Giallorossi - the Coppa Italia winners - overcame the league champions in the traditional curtain-raiser to the Serie A season at the San Siro.
After being beaten by Inter in the same game last term, it was a welcome change for Spalletti, who is bullish over his chances heading into the new campaign.
"I am especially happy for my players who played a great game," he said. "The wind has changed. Now Roma can go to the San Siro and be the number one team to beat this season."
The Nerazzurri headed into the game looking to join AC Milan as the only team to clinch the title for a third consecutive year, but resilient defending was what denied them - according to Spalletti.
"The defence was very good at containing Inter's play, but I think it was the work of all the team," added the Roma coach.
"If we are able to play well in attack, then there are less problems at the back."
Captain Francesco Totti echoed Spalletti's sentiments, claiming he expects the Eternal City giants to challenge on all fronts this season.
He said: "It's an important success. We were able to prove we have a strong and competitive squad to win at a very difficult stadium.
"We gave everything we had. This is a different Roma compared to last season and this season we have more possibilities. Now, I expect continuity."
Totti, who is also the team's regular penalty-taker, surprised many when he surrendered the ball to De Rossi to take the 78th-minute spot-kick after himself being hauled to the ground by Nicolas Burdisso.
However, he played down speculation the decision had anything to do with him missing a few from 12 yards last season.
"I felt a pain in one of my flexor muscles and decided not to take it," added Totti.
